BMW TSB #B010511
2009 BMW X5
TSB Document:
Affected Component: ELECTRICAL SYSTEM
- Summary
- "N52K Tank Leak Diagnostic Module (DMTL) Pump: Limited Warranty Extension to 10 Years/120,000 Miles. INFORMATION For the above-referenced vehicles, BMW of North America, LLC (""BMW NA"") is extending the limited warranty for the tank leak diagnostic module (DMTL) pump to: 10 years/120,000 miles as determined by the vehicle's original in-service date Item #3: This ""componentspecific"" limited warranty extension applies to defects in materials and workmanship and is subject to the applicable vehicle and coverage eligibility requirements, exclusions and limitations that apply to the BMW New Vehicle Limited Warranty for Passenger Cars and Light Trucks. Note: For items #1, #2 and #7, please refer to the ""Parts Information"" section. Warning: This bulletin is notice of a ""limited warranty extension."" This is NOT a notice of a Recall or Service Action. There is no immediate repair required unless the BMW vehicle is currently experiencing this problem. Even though this is NOT a Recall, BMW NA has sent VIN-specific customer notification letters (examples attached)."
